)]}'
{
  "commit": "c3fc9976f686f9a95baf87db9d387f218fd65394",
  "tree": "711c0076de4a13997b51cb31227a305c6c1b5565",
  "parents": [
    "1de405699c62c3a9544bcdcfb9eff8a01cfc7582"
  ],
  "author": {
    "name": "Jakub Kicinski",
    "email": "kuba@kernel.org",
    "time": "Tue May 26 08:35:30 2026 -0700"
  },
  "committer": {
    "name": "Jakub Kicinski",
    "email": "kuba@kernel.org",
    "time": "Wed May 27 17:42:08 2026 -0700"
  },
  "message": "ethtool: tsinfo: don\u0027t pass ERR_PTR to genlmsg_cancel on prepare failure\n\nThe goto err label leads to:\n\n\tgenlmsg_cancel(skb, ehdr);\n\treturn ret;\n\nIf ethnl_tsinfo_prepare_dump() failed, it has not started a genlmsg.\nThere\u0027s nothing to cancel, and passing an error pointer to\ngenlmsg_cancel() would cause a crash.\n\nFixes: b9e3f7dc9ed9 (\"net: ethtool: tsinfo: Enhance tsinfo to support several hwtstamp by net topology\")\nReviewed-by: Maxime Chevallier \u003cmaxime.chevallier@bootlin.com\u003e\nReviewed-by: Kory Maincent \u003ckory.maincent@bootlin.com\u003e\nLink: https://patch.msgid.link/20260526153533.2779187-8-kuba@kernel.org\nSigned-off-by: Jakub Kicinski \u003ckuba@kernel.org\u003e\n",
  "tree_diff": [
    {
      "type": "modify",
      "old_id": "f54fe6b662b262ae67933e6cdda713e85a6fb011",
      "old_mode": 33188,
      "old_path": "net/ethtool/tsinfo.c",
      "new_id": "14bf01e3b55cdc9040edafa455d93d90f9a40ab4",
      "new_mode": 33188,
      "new_path": "net/ethtool/tsinfo.c"
    }
  ]
}
